Our 200-Hour Teacher Training Course

Namaste! Our 200-Hour Teacher Training Course is a comprehensive program designed to provide aspiring yoga teachers with the knowledge, skills, and confidence to lead safe, effective, and inspiring yoga classes. Whether you’re passionate about becoming a yoga teacher or seeking to deepen your personal practice, our 200-hour training course offers a transformative journey of self-discovery and professional development.

Course Duration: Our 200-Hour Teacher Training Course typically spans over 2 months, depending on the schedule and format of the program. It includes a combination of in-person or virtual classroom sessions, self-study, practice teaching opportunities, and practical assessments.

Curriculum Overview: Our curriculum covers a wide range of topics to provide you with a solid foundation in yoga philosophy, anatomy, asana (poses), sequencing, teaching methodology, pranayama (breathing techniques), meditation, and more. Here is an overview of the key components

Yoga Philosophy and History: Delve into the ancient yogic texts, explore the eight limbs of yoga, and gain insights into the philosophy and spirituality that underpin the practice.

Asana Study and Alignment: Deepen your understanding of foundational yoga poses, their alignment principles, and modifications. Learn how to safely guide students through asanas, ensuring proper alignment and injury prevention.

Teaching Methodology: Explore the art of effective teaching, including class sequencing, cueing, demonstration, and hands-on adjustments. Develop your unique teaching style and learn to create inclusive, supportive, and inspiring class environments.

Anatomy and Physiology: Understand the physical and energetic aspects of the human body in relation to yoga practice. Explore anatomy specific to yoga, including the musculoskeletal system, breath mechanics, and subtle energy pathways.

Pranayama and Meditation: Learn and practice various pranayama techniques and meditation methods to cultivate breath awareness, deepen concentration, and promote mindfulness.

Ethics and Professionalism: Explore the ethical principles and guidelines that guide yoga teachers. Learn about professional responsibilities, maintaining boundaries, and creating a safe and inclusive space for students.

Practice Teaching and Feedback: Gain hands-on teaching experience by leading small group sessions and receiving constructive feedback from instructors and peers. Develop confidence, refine your teaching skills, and discover your unique teaching voice.

Business and Marketing: If you’re interested in teaching yoga professionally, we provide insights on setting up your yoga business, marketing strategies, and creating a sustainable career as a yoga teacher.

Certification: Upon successful completion of the 200-hour training course, you will receive a certificate that qualifies you to and start teaching yoga to kids and healthy individuals

Prerequisites: Our 200-hour teacher training course is open to students of all levels. While prior yoga experience is beneficial, a sincere passion for yoga and a commitment to personal growth and learning are essential.

Our 900-Hour Teacher Training Course

Namaste! Our 900-Hour Teacher Training Course is comprehensive and in-depth program designed for dedicated yoga practitioners who aspire to become highly skilled and knowledgeable yoga teachers. Our 900-hour training course offers an immersive and transformative journey, providing advanced training in various aspects of yoga, including philosophy, anatomy, asana, sequencing, teaching methodology, meditation, and more.

Course Duration: Our 900-Hour Teacher Training Course typically spans an extended period, ranging from several months to a year or more, depending on the schedule and format of the program. It combines in-person or virtual classroom sessions, self-study, practice teaching opportunities, mentorship, and practical assessments.

Curriculum Overview: Our curriculum is carefully crafted to provide a comprehensive and well-rounded understanding of yoga, enabling you to teach with confidence, depth, and authenticity. Here is an overview of the key components.

Advanced Yoga Philosophy and History: Deepen your knowledge of classical yogic texts, explore advanced philosophical concepts, and study the diverse paths and schools of yoga. Develop a comprehensive understanding of yoga’s ancient roots and its relevance in contemporary times.

Advanced Asana Study and Sequencing: Refine your understanding of yoga asanas, including advanced poses, variations, and modifications. Learn to sequence classes intelligently, taking into consideration the needs of different students and addressing specific goals or themes.

Anatomy and Physiology: Expand your understanding of human anatomy and its relationship to yoga practice. Study the musculoskeletal system, nervous system, and subtle energy systems, gaining insights into biomechanics, injury prevention, and the energetic aspects of yoga.

Teaching Methodology and Techniques: Deepen your teaching skills by exploring advanced teaching techniques, effective cueing, advanced adjustments, and intelligent use of props. Learn how to create transformative experiences for students through skillful and creative class planning and delivery.

 Advanced Pranayama and Meditation: Dive deeper into pranayama and meditation practices, exploring advanced techniques, breath control, and states of heightened awareness. Learn to guide students in developing a more profound and sustained meditation practice.

 Yoga Therapeutics and Modifications: Gain knowledge of yoga therapeutics and the application of yoga for specific populations or conditions. Learn to modify and adapt yoga practices to accommodate individual needs and create inclusive and accessible classes.

Subtle Body and Energetics: Explore the subtle body, including chakras, nadis, and prana. Learn how to work with energy, develop sensitivity to subtle sensations, and utilize energetic practices to enhance the transformative power of yoga.

Mentorship and Practice Teaching: Receive personalized guidance and mentorship from experienced instructors as you refine your teaching skills. Engage in supervised practice teaching sessions, receive feedback, and deepen your confidence and teaching voice.

Specialized Workshops and Electives: Delve into specialized topics of interest through workshops and electives. These may include advanced inversions, hands-on adjustments, yoga philosophy deep dives, prenatal yoga, restorative yoga, or other specialized areas based on the expertise of our faculty.

 Certification: Upon successful completion of the 900-hour training course, you will receive a certificate. This advanced certification demonstrates your commitment to ongoing learning and sets you apart as a highly skilled and knowledgeable yoga teacher.

 Prerequisites: Our 900-hour teacher training course is designed for experienced yoga practitioners who have completed a 200-hour teacher training course and have a consistent personal practice. Prior teaching experience is beneficial but not required.
